summaryrefslogtreecommitdiff
path: root/libhwc2.1/libdrmresource/include/drmconnector.h
diff options
context:
space:
mode:
Diffstat (limited to 'libhwc2.1/libdrmresource/include/drmconnector.h')
-rw-r--r--libhwc2.1/libdrmresource/include/drmconnector.h7
1 files changed, 4 insertions, 3 deletions
diff --git a/libhwc2.1/libdrmresource/include/drmconnector.h b/libhwc2.1/libdrmresource/include/drmconnector.h
index 98960b3..d05c1d5 100644
--- a/libhwc2.1/libdrmresource/include/drmconnector.h
+++ b/libhwc2.1/libdrmresource/include/drmconnector.h
@@ -53,8 +53,9 @@ class DrmConnector {
std::string name() const;
- int UpdateModes();
+ int UpdateModes(bool is_vrr_mode = false);
int UpdateEdidProperty();
+ int UpdateLuminanceAndHdrProperties();
const std::vector<DrmMode> &modes() const {
return modes_;
@@ -86,7 +87,7 @@ class DrmConnector {
const DrmProperty &lhbm_on() const;
const DrmProperty &mipi_sync() const;
const DrmProperty &panel_idle_support() const;
- const DrmProperty &vrr_switch_duration() const;
+ const DrmProperty &rr_switch_duration() const;
const DrmProperty &operation_rate() const;
const DrmProperty &refresh_on_lp() const;
@@ -147,7 +148,7 @@ class DrmConnector {
DrmProperty lhbm_on_;
DrmProperty mipi_sync_;
DrmProperty panel_idle_support_;
- DrmProperty vrr_switch_duration_;
+ DrmProperty rr_switch_duration_;
DrmProperty operation_rate_;
DrmProperty refresh_on_lp_;
std::vector<DrmProperty *> properties_;